Teleworking Best Practices

This article was published on May 26, 2020

One of the perceived issues with teleworking is productivity – how do you know that your employees are actually fulfilling the “work” part of “work from home?”

Back in September 2011, our own Melissa Levine spoke at the Clean Air Campaign’s Telework Summit here in Atlanta, and fielded questions from the audience about productivity and employee oversight.

While the other panelists mostly agreed that it was up to employers to individually decide which metrics and benchmarks would best track off-site employee performance, Melissa was able to speak to Vocalocity’s Online Admin Portal and Dashboard. These free tools give managers and employers more detailed insight into employees' phone activity. Here are just a few benefits of our online access features:

  • Because VoIP is a digital technology, you’re better able to track and report on phone logs than you ever could with analog phone systems.
  • Our Online Portal gives account owners complete visibility into account history and Dashboard allows visibility into every extension in a phone system so that business owners can check in on call volumes, current call activity, and more.
